Android: "Шлях до проекту повинен мати лише один сегмент"


133

Я просто налаштовував зразок проекту NotePad, як описано тут, але коли я намагаюся запустити його (Ctrl + F11), я отримав таке поле про помилку:

Шлях до проекту повинен мати лише один сегмент.

введіть тут опис зображення

Що означає ця помилка і чому вона відбувається?

(Я намагався проконсультуватися з цією статтею , але це здається неактуальним для моєї проблеми, оскільки я ніде не маю getProject в цьому проекті копіювання-дослівного зразка)


Я отримав це в результаті перейменування проекту.
Тапірбой

Відповіді:


276

Я знайшов причину проблеми: виявляється, що коли я вказав (лише) конфігурацію запуску для проекту (Властивості> Налаштування / Виправлення налаштувань), я забув вказати назву проекту:

введіть тут опис зображення

Гммм ... я думав, що якщо я клацну правою кнопкою миші на проект, його ім'я буде прийнято автоматично.

У всякому разі, це працює і зараз. Так! :)


+1 У мене була така ж проблема: я заповнив поле "ім'я", але не "ім'я проекту". Дякую за це :)
Нанна

8
Дійсно виглядає як помилка в Eclipse або Android SDK
erikbwork

1
Так, ми повинні вказати проект, який ми будемо виконувати. Якщо ми створимо додаток JAVA, ми можемо просто запустити його, але для android ми повинні це зробити.
Фахмі Рамадхан

Ви заслуговуєте багато балів, щоб заощадити кожен час. Дякую!
DiscDev

Гарна робота, напевно, знадобилося б багато годин мого життя, щоб дізнатися цю дрібницю :)
Lali Pali

12

Я зіткнувся з тією ж проблемою і вирішив її наступними кроками:

  1. Розгорніть каталог src
  2. Розгорнути com.example.Login (назва програми)
  3. Клацніть правою кнопкою миші на MainActivity.java
  4. Перейдіть до запуску конфігурацій as-> run
  5. Перегляньте свій проект
  6. Запустіть активність за замовчуванням
  7. Біжи

note: Перш ніж це зробити, встановіть AVD за допомогою диспетчера віртуальних пристроїв Android.


чудовий. Я зіткнувся з тією ж проблемою і вирішив, використовуючи вищезазначені кроки дякую. Я також проголосував за вас.
Альпеш

7

Для мене було корисно зробити наступне: Запустити -> Запустити конфігурації -> Оберіть програму Android Я не знаю чому, але було щось під назвою Нова програма ... видалити .... після видалення все повинно працювати добре


для мене це називалося "нова конфігурація"
орбітальний Едем

5

У мене така ж проблема, я вирішив її нижче

перейдіть до властивостей> запустити / налагодити налаштування та стерти поточні налаштування та запустіть їх

це має працювати


2

Клацніть правою кнопкою миші на вашому проекті -> Властивості> Налаштування / Виправлення налагодження -> Виберіть проект та натисніть Редагувати -> шукайте "Проект:" та напишіть туди назву свого проекту.


Tnx Amit це працювало на мене, і назва проекту в цілому вже є в списку, виберіть проект і знову виберіть ОК. то спробуйте налагодити це спрацює. Те саме, що працювало для мене.
Таріт Рей

1

У мене була така ж проблема. Рядок проекту, а не рядок імен, залишився порожнім після копіювання в перейменованому проекті для затемнення. Іншим разом це був рядок імен. Я люблю затемнення.

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.